Angels vs Yankees MLB Handicapping

Courtesy of Oddshark.com
 The Los Angeles Angels and the New York Yankees will both be trying to pick up a win on Thursday when they battle at Yankee Stadium.
The Angels will give the ball to starter Tyler Chatwood in this one. Righthander Chatwood is 6-8 this season with a 4.10 ERA.
Starting this game for the Yankees will be Bartolo Colon. The righthander has a 3.25 ERA to go along with a 8-5 record this season.
Oddsmakers currently have the Yankees listed as 200-moneyline favorites versus the Angels, while the game's total is sitting at 9½.
Los Angeles lost its last outing, a 9-3 result against the Yankees on August 10. Bettors who backed the Yankees at -185 on the moneyline won on the day, and the total score (12) sent OVER bettors to the payout window.
